Okay, so here's the thing..
Everytime my boyfriend and I want to di a water change, he holds the 5 gallon jug up above hos head so the water flows through and it freaks me out every time.
So I want to make it easier and build something strong enough and tall enough to hold the jugs while we do a water change. Possibly even one i can take apart and put together easily.
Any ideas??
 
I just use the same pump I mix the salt water with add vinyl hose to it and pump it up from the floor level into the tank. SO much easier than lifting anything anywhere lol

You could even make a hook out of rigid PVC and just hook it on the side of your tank so you don't have to hold anything atall while filling the tank back up
